This same 2003 Ranger has a shake at around 65 mph. It feels like the tires are out of balance but I just had them balanced. At any other speed the ride is smooth. What may this be?
Are the tires cold? If you're in a cold climate and go straight to 65 mph after the vehcle has been sitting. Who did the balancing? Not all balancing is equal, depends on the tech who did it and the quality of the tools they use.

Could also be a funky bushing which is causing a shimmying problem. How bad is it?
